大数据云结构是现代数据管理的重要部分,它通过云计算技术实现了数据的高效处理和存储。一个典型的大数据云结构通常包括以下几个关键组成部分及其功能:
1. 数据存储层(Data Store)
- 功能:负责存储和管理大规模数据集。
- 类型:分布式文件系统、对象存储服务、数据库等。
- 特点:高可用性、可扩展性、容错性。
2. 数据处理层(Data Processing)
- 功能:对数据进行清洗、转换、集成和分析。
- 类型:批处理引擎、实时流处理引擎、机器学习平台等。
- 特点:高性能、低延迟、易于扩展。
3. 数据仓库层(Data Warehouse)
- 功能:构建和管理用于数据分析的数据集。
- 类型:星型模式、雪花模式、事实表等。
- 特点:数据整合、历史数据保留、灵活的数据模型。
4. 数据湖层(Data Lake)
- 功能:收集和存储原始数据,不关心数据格式。
- 类型:文件系统、NoSQL数据库等。
- 特点:灵活性、成本效益、易于扩展。
5. 数据安全层(Data Security)
- 功能:确保数据的安全性和隐私性。
- 类型:加密技术、访问控制、身份验证机制等。
- 特点:强加密、多因素认证、合规性。
6. 数据服务层(Data Services)
- 功能:提供APIs或SDKs以供其他应用程序使用数据。
- 类型:RESTful API、GraphQL、Webhooks等。
- 特点:易于集成、高度可配置、支持多种编程语言。
7. 数据治理层(Data Governance)
- 功能:管理和监控数据生命周期的各个阶段。
- 类型:元数据管理、数据质量工具、审计日志等。
- 特点:自动化流程、持续改进、合规性。
8. 数据可视化层(Data Visualization)
- 功能:将复杂数据转换为易于理解的图表和报告。
- 类型:仪表盘、报表、可视化编辑器等。
- 特点:交互式、动态更新、个性化定制。
9. 人工智能与机器学习层(Artificial Intelligence and Machine Learning)
- 功能:利用AI和ML技术从数据中提取洞察。
- 类型:机器学习框架、深度学习模型、预测分析等。
- 特点:自动化决策、预测未来趋势、优化操作。
10. 边缘计算层(Edge Computing)
- 功能:在靠近数据源的位置进行数据处理,减少延迟。
- 类型:边缘服务器、网关设备、专用芯片等。
- 特点:低延迟、高带宽、本地化处理。
这些组件共同构成了一个强大的大数据云结构,它们相互协作,使得企业能够有效地处理和分析海量数据,从而做出更明智的决策并推动业务发展。随着技术的不断进步,大数据云结构也在不断地演化,以满足不断变化的业务需求和技术挑战。